Frequently Asked Questions about Northwest
How much are Studio apartments in Northwest?
There are currently 16 Studio Apartments in Northwest with rent ranges from $1,262 to $2,349 with an average price of $1,497.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Northwest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Northwest ranges from $392 to $2,675 with an average monthly rent of $1,624.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Northwest c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Northwest range from $457 to $3,685.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,830.
How expensive are Northwest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 61 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Northwest on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$512 to $4,794 - averaging $2,138 for the location.
